Adhesiolysis in Chronic Abdominal Pain
Laparoscopic Adhesiolysis in Treatment of Chronic Abdominal Pain - a Prospective Randomized Trial

Summary
Laparoscopic adhesiolysis has been used in treatment of chronic abdominal pain. There has been only one previous controlled study, that stated laparoscopy alone had the same benefits than laparoscopic adhesiolysis. The aim of this study is to compare laparoscopic adhesiolysis with a placebo-procedure in chronic abdominal pain.

Interventions
| Type | Name | Description |
|---|---|---|
| PROCEDURE | Laparoscopic adhesiolysis | Laparoscopic adhesiolysis and Sprayshield |
| PROCEDURE | Placebo-surgery | skin incisions without laparoscopy or related procedures |
